If f(x) = 2x3 - 4x2 + 4x + C and f(2) = 7, what is the value of C?

c = - 1

substitute x = 2 into f(x ) and equate to 7

2(2)³ - 4(2)² + 4(2) + c = 7

16 - 16 + 8 + c = 7

8 + c = 7

subtract 8 from both sides

c = 7 - 8 = - 1
